What is Welcome Address?

A welcome address is a formal speech given at the start of an event or function. It serves to greet, acknowledge, and appreciate the attendees and set the tone for the event. In the context of a graduation or moving up ceremony, it is typically delivered by a representative from the graduating class or the school administration to welcome the guests and participants.

Here are some tips on how to effectively perform the welcome address script

1. Understand Your Audience

Know who you're speaking to. This will guide your choice of language, tone, and content. You need to speak in a manner that resonates with your audience.

2. Be Prepared

Familiarize yourself with the script. Practice it multiple times to ensure a smooth delivery. Knowing the content well will also help you maintain eye contact with your audience, which is crucial for engagement.

3. Speak Clearly and Audibly

Make sure your voice is clear and loud enough to reach even those sitting at the back. Pace your speech properly, not too fast nor too slow.

4. Use Appropriate Body Language

Maintain eye contact with your audience to keep them engaged. Use gestures to emphasize your points. Stand straight, project confidence, and remember to smile.

5. Show Appreciation

Take time to acknowledge and thank the people who contributed to the journey – the school administration, teachers, parents, and the students themselves.

6. Set the Tone

As the welcome address is the first speech, it sets the tone for the rest of the ceremony. Start on a positive and enthusiastic note to set the mood.

7. Conclude Strongly

End your speech with a powerful, inspiring statement that will linger in the minds of your audience.

For a graduation and moving up ceremony, you might want to mention the significance of these events – the conclusion of a chapter and the commencement of another, celebrating past achievements and anticipating future opportunities. Express the shared pride and joy everyone feels on such a momentous day, and how the experience of school, with all its challenges and triumphs, has prepared students for the next step in their journey.

Sample Welcome Address for Graduation and Moving Up Ceremonies

Esteemed Schools Division Superintendent, ____, honored District Supervisor, . Fermo, respected Education Program Supervisor, J, and revered school head, ____, along with the distinguished school heads in attendance, our committed teachers, esteemed guests, devoted parents, and cherished schoolmates, I wish you all a very good morning!

On behalf of the Class of 2023, it is an honor to welcome you to our Senior High School graduation ceremony. This event signifies a monumental juncture in our lives as it encapsulates years of toil, determination, and triumphs.

As we culminate our journey through Senior High School, we find ourselves enveloped by an array of emotions - an ebullient sense of accomplishment for having conquered this stage of our academic journey, tinged with a bittersweet realization that we must part ways with the companions of our school years.

At this juncture, I would like to express our heartfelt gratitude towards everyone who has played a significant role in shaping our journeys. To our dedicated teachers who have been our guiding lights, to our loving parents who have provided unwavering support, to our dear friends and relatives who have been our safe havens - a sincere thank you!

Our graduation today is not merely an end but a fresh beginning, and it has been made all the more memorable through your concerted efforts to ensure a significant and meaningful ceremony. We are overjoyed to share this milestone with you, as our graduation is not solely our achievement, but also a gift to you - a testament to your dedication and faith in us. Above all, we express our gratitude to God for guiding us throughout this journey.

To my fellow graduates, as we brace ourselves for the challenges and opportunities that lie ahead, I wish you the very best. May success follow us in all our future endeavors and may God's blessings accompany us at every step.

To our beloved parents, your unwavering faith in us is our cornerstone. We pledge to strive relentlessly to ensure your steadfast support and sacrifices do not go in vain.

Once again, I extend a warm welcome to everyone present here today. Your presence graces this occasion and your support is a gift that we cherish.

May God bless us all as we step into the world, armed with knowledge, fortified by experiences, and powered by dreams!
